AI Revolutionises Government Tender Evaluation Process

The Government of India’s procurement system, accounting for nearly 20-22% of GDP, is undergoing transformation in 2025. The integration of Artificial Intelligence (AI) into tender evaluation is addressing long-standing challenges of transparency, speed, and accuracy. This shift is critical for sectors ranging from defence to healthcare and infrastructure.

Scale and Complexity of Government Procurement

Government procurement in India covers Union, State, and Public Sector Undertakings. It involves trillions of rupees annually. Platforms like Government e-Marketplace (GeM) have digitised tender submissions. However, evaluating bids remains a manual, document-heavy task. Officers review thousands of pages, verifying eligibility, certificates, and financial data under tight deadlines.

Challenges in Tender Evaluation

Each tender attracts multiple bids, often with extensive documentation. For example, GeM processed over ₹3 lakh crore worth of goods and services in FY24 with more than one crore product listings. Bids may include thousands of pages of statutory, technical, and financial documents. This volume causes cognitive overload, delays, and errors in evaluation.

Role of AI and Machine Learning

AI, combined with Optical Character Recognition (OCR) and semantic parsing, can automate data extraction and comparison. AI tools can ingest bids directly from platforms like GeM, Central Public Procurement (CPP), or Indian Railways E-Procurement System (IREPS). They verify eligibility criteria and generate compliance matrices, denoting issues for human review. This reduces time and errors while enhancing transparency.

Proposed AI-Enabled Evaluation Framework

Several innovations are proposed: – Machine-Readable Bid Annexures (MRBA) – Bidders submit structured data sheets alongside PDFs, enabling rule-based checks. – Trusted Data Cross-Checks – AI links with government databases such as MCA-21, GSTN, EPFO, BIS, and UDYAM for real-time verification. – Clause-to-Evidence Mapping (CEM) – AI maps tender clauses to exact bid documents, creating audit-ready trails. – Risk and Exceptions Register (RER) – AI flags anomalies like missing documents or low bids, requiring human decisions. – AI-Led Rate Reasonability – AI benchmarks prices using historical procurement data adjusted for region and scope.

National Procurement Database and Integration

A centralised procurement database, akin to PM Gati Shakti’s multi-layered data integration, is envisioned. This would improve AI’s benchmarking accuracy by consolidating Last Accepted Rates (LAR) across ministries and states. Such a database would strengthen procurement integrity and efficiency nationwide.

Human Oversight and Accountability

AI supports but does not replace human judgment. Evaluation committees retain final decision-making authority. AI outputs act as preliminary screening tools denoting non-compliance. Clear government guidelines will ensure responsibility and maintain audit trails. AI can also assist in drafting Requests for Proposals (RFPs) and standardising evaluation formats, especially in departments with frequent staff changes.

Implementation Strategy

A phased rollout with pilot projects and training is recommended. Integration of AI modules into existing platforms like GeM, CPP, and IREPS will complement policy reforms. This approach aims to enhance procurement efficiency while safeguarding transparency and accountability.
